How we think about autonomy

Our design decisions are shaped by a few core beliefs about what autonomous organizations need to operate safely and effectively.

Governed autonomy

Autonomous systems operate within policy boundaries. Authority is explicit, review-gated, and auditable.

Evidence by default

Every action produces a record. Coordination without evidence is not coordination — it is speculation.

Safe escalation

When systems encounter boundaries they cannot resolve, escalation follows governed paths — never silently.

Human exception paths

Humans remain in the loop for legal gates, unresolved authority conflicts, and final external commitments.

Autonomy does not mean uncontrolled

Agentic systems are designed to operate within defined boundaries. Policy governs scope, trust constrains action, and auditability ensures accountability.
